Output 17279bfa5ebb0b11ba53cdf9aedab31c34a069fe6d7b3a5c39ebdc730eff2356:1

value
10643962484
script pubkey
OP_0 OP_PUSHBYTES_20 bdc589b3f89500a3d2b07ad85f2b79bfbe603737
address
tb1qhhzcnvlcj5q2854s0tv972meh7lxqdehterwr9
transaction
17279bfa5ebb0b11ba53cdf9aedab31c34a069fe6d7b3a5c39ebdc730eff2356
confirmations
80966
spent
true